Recognizing Ceramic Coatings



Ceramic coverings are sophisticated protective options that have gotten appeal in different markets, especially in vehicle and aerospace applications. These layers include a fluid polymer that, when treated, develops a durable, hydrophobic layer externally of the substratum. This layer offers enhanced resistance to environmental impurities, UV radiation, and chemical direct exposure, consequently prolonging the life and aesthetic appeal of the underlying product.


The basic element of ceramic finishings is silica, which adds to their hardness and sturdiness. The application process generally involves surface area preparation, application of the covering, and treating, which can be attained through warm or UV light. Once treated, ceramic coverings show exceptional bonding residential or commercial properties, enabling them to adhere highly to a range of surfaces, including steels, plastics, and glass.


In addition to their safety functions, ceramic finishings also supply simplicity of upkeep. Their hydrophobic nature minimizes the adherence of dirt and gunk, making cleaning easier and less regular. Kinds Of Ceramic Coatings



Numerous sorts of ceramic finishes are available, each created to meet particular efficiency requirements and applications. The most usual types include:


Silica-based Coatings, these coatings mainly contain silicon dioxide and are understood for their toughness and chemical resistance. They are commonly used in automobile and industrial applications.


Titanium Dioxide Coatings: Renowned for their photocatalytic properties, titanium dioxide finishings are usually applied in atmospheres where self-cleaning and antifungal homes are preferable, such as in structure products and auto finishes.


Zirconia Coatings are characterized by their high-temperature stability and thermal resistance, zirconia finishings are used in applications such as generator engines and high-performance auto parts.


Alumina Coatings, Showing excellent hardness and thermal stability, alumina coverings are often utilized in wear-resistant applications, including cutting tools and industrial machinery.


Crossbreed Coatings:Incorporating the buildings of different materials, hybrid coverings offer enhanced performance features, making them ideal for special and requiring applications.


Each type of ceramic finishing serves distinct purposes, permitting individuals to choose the most ideal option based on certain environmental conditions and performance needs.

Application Process



When using ceramic finishings, a precise method is essential to attain ideal results. A clean surface area guarantees proper attachment of the covering.


Once the surface is prepped, the next action is to apply the ceramic coating. This can be done making use of an applicator pad or a microfiber fabric, guaranteeing even insurance coverage. It is vital to work in tiny sections to maintain control and stop premature healing - Ceramic Coating Denver. The finishing should be used in thin layers, as thicker applications can bring about unequal coatings.


After application, the finishing needs a particular treating time, commonly ranging from a couple of hours to a complete day, depending upon the item. Throughout this time, it is crucial to avoid exposure to wetness or impurities. Lastly, a mild buffing might be required after treating to boost the gloss and remove any type of high places. Adhering to these steps faithfully will optimize the performance and longevity of the ceramic finish, giving a durable protective layer for the surface.


Maintenance and Durability



To guarantee the durability and effectiveness of a ceramic covering, routine maintenance is important. Ceramic coverings, known for their longevity and protective high qualities, require specific care regimens to optimize their life expectancy and performance. explanation The primary step in upkeep includes routine cleaning with pH-neutral soap, preventing severe chemicals that can deteriorate the finishing. It is a good idea to wash the vehicle regularly, preferably every 2 weeks, to avoid the build-up of impurities that could endanger the coating's honesty.




In addition to normal washing, regular inspections are important. Look for indications of wear or damages, such as hydrophobic residential or commercial properties diminishing or surface area imperfections.
